Gleedsville, VA is a small village located in Loudoun County, Virginia. Nestled in the picturesque countryside, Gleedsville is home to a tight-knit community of approximately 500 residents. The village boasts a diverse population, with a mix of families, professionals, and retirees calling it home.
The climate in Gleedsville is typical of the Mid-Atlantic region, with hot, humid summers and cold, snowy winters. The village experiences all four seasons, making it an ideal location for those who enjoy a variety of weather patterns throughout the year. Residents of Gleedsville can enjoy outdoor activities such as hiking, fishing, and picnicking in the surrounding countryside.
Founded in the early 19th century, Gleedsville has a rich history that is evident in its historic buildings and landmarks. One of the key historical facts about the village is its role in the Civil War, serving as a strategic location during several battles. Today, visitors can explore historic sites such as the Gleedsville Church, which dates back to the 1800s.
